As aΒ Senior Government Compliance Financial Analyst-Audit here at Honeywell, you will hold a critical role in ensuring compliance with government regulations as the liaison between Honeywell and the Defense Contract Audit Agency (DCAA) and the Defense Contract Management Agency (DCMA). You will be responsible for analyzing financial data, computing government rate packages, preparing audit responses, and providing insights to support strategic decision-making. Your expertise in government compliance, financial analysis, and audit response will be instrumental in driving the success of our government contracts and ensuring financial transparency and accountability.Β 

You will report directly to our Senior Manager of Government Compliance and Finance, and you’ll work out of our Clearwater, FL, Minneapolis, MN, or Phoenix, AZ location on a Hybrid work schedule.



Responsibilities

KEY RESPONSIBILITIES

  • Primary interface with DCAA (Defense Contract Audit Agency) and DCMA (Defense Contract Management Agency) facilitating weekly meeting as the liaison between company and external customer.
  • Maintain a high standard of professionalism and accuracy while interacting with the Defense Contract Audit Agency (DCAA) and the Defense Contract Management Agency (DCMA). Effectively respond to inquiries concerning Business Systems, Cost Accounting Standards (CAS), Federal Acquisition Regulations (FAR), Incurred Costs, Forward Pricing and final voucher audits
  • Drive Labor Cost Accuracy supporting efforts to ensure accurate labor cost reporting by partnering with peers to monitor activity type maintenance which drives labor postings and revenue recognition. Collaborate with hiring managers and Human Resources to ensure precision in labor cost assignments.Β 
  • Champion labor compliance efforts and time charging activities by reinforcing strong internal controls through targeted training initiatives and actively contributing to the Aerospace Technologies Timekeeping Council to enhance compliance and accountability.
  • Organize and lead internal control assessments related to labor costs and timekeeping compliance. Develop assessment frameworks to identify improvement areas and ensure adherence to internal procedures and external government contracting regulations.

Honeywell Aerospace Technologies (AT) products and services are found on virtually every commercial, defense, and space aircraft in the world. We build aircraft engines, cockpit and cabin electronics, wireless connectivity systems, mechanical components and more, and connect many of them via our high-speed Wi-Fi offerings. Our solutions create healthier air travel, more fuel-efficient and better-maintained aircraft, more direct and on-time flight arrivals, safer skies and airports, and more comfortable flights, along with several innovations and services that reflect exciting and emerging new transportation methods such as autonomous and supersonic flight. Revenues in 2023 for Honeywell Aerospace Technology were $14B and there are approximately 21,000 employees globally. To learn more, please visitΒ click here.
